Output 8217db915b74d25120dcb64e8a695265f078b0ef1d067ee141eda0a44daebf90:3

value
366690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98511eb9193b1c60acd887555d7eee1138fe82a2 OP_EQUAL
address
3FaPp24tbUSxRonwvVQABP1JwRXUrP63Cn
transaction
8217db915b74d25120dcb64e8a695265f078b0ef1d067ee141eda0a44daebf90
confirmations
112933
spent
true